I’m just saying that valor as a currency has more in common with honor in how it works in the sense that honor is uncapped and is used to buy entry level gear and upgrade to a level that you have earned through your efforts. Conquest buys gear but you use honor to upgrade it to your level which can easily mean spamming lower end pvp to acquire honor to gear up for the rated stuff.

In contrast while you could spam 2s to farm valor you hit an upgrade cap that is pretty easy to spend through even on one item. The most expensive individual upgrades are 1000 valor, and there are 12 upgrade tiers. In the most extreme case that could mean 11000 valor for one item, even uncapped that is 55 2s with a new player in every single one. That isn’t a freebie in any world I know of. Even in a world of uncapped valor it makes way more sense to just get a piece that is near the end up the upgrade loop like at 9/12 which means doing it from “relevant” keys.

At present valor is still a young system, and it can and should see some change and improvements to resolve issues like, m+ has a uneven gearing path with pure pvp and pure raiding, no valor refunds when the piece that you spent your entire cap upgrading gets replaced by the vault, and so on.
